Buckminsterfullerenes, known as buckyballs, are a class of pure carbon molecules. Along with graphite and diamond, buckyballs are the only naturally occurring forms of pure carbon. Named after American architect–engineer F. Buckminster Fuller, who designed hemispherical geodesic domes from hexagonal and pentagonal faces, fullerenes are the most spherical molecules known. Discovered in 1985 at Rice University, buckyballs are used primarily as microscopic lubricant and have potential applications in molecular medical engineering, electrical superconductivity, and computer chip design. The most common form of buckminsterfullerene contains 60 carbon atoms and has the chemical symbol C . 60 The molecular structure of C60 contains 12 pentagons and 20 hexagons arranged in a pattern similar to that found on a soccer ball.
